Former chief minister M Veerappa Moily has said that Congress has decided to back S Bangarappa in Shikaripura against B S Yeddyurappa to avert the disaster of Narendra Modi Model Government coming into existence.
Addressing a news conference on Sunday, Mr Moily rejecting the statement of BJP that Congress and JD(S) have secretly joined hands to keep BJP away from power, said that Congress has no need to indulge into a secret alliance with any party as Congress will win with clear majority.
He said that former prime minister H D Deve Gowda has the over confidence that there can be no government in the State without his support for which the people will give an apt answer.
“Everyone is fed up of the unstable government which ruled over the state for 20 months. It was like a nightmare for the people of the State,” he added.
He further said that B S Yeddyurappa’s government fell within in 7 days because the mines and Town planning was left for JD(S). He opined that anyhow if the government had continued then the State would have soon emerged as a lost or defeated State.
MLC Janardhan Reddy made allegations against the then CM H D Kumaraswamy of corruptions while Tourism Minister Shreeramulu alleged HDK of murder. Despite this, no order was passed to hold enquiry into the matter.
Instead both the parties clung on to each other tightly for power.
“Karnataka is too unfortunate to have seen such a phase of opportunist politics, which has never happened in the nation elsewhere,” he added.
Reiterating that after demolishing the Babri Masjid in Ayodhya, the Sangha Parivar activists looted the money box of Ramlal Mandir, Mr Moily said that he was making that allegations on the basis of the proof.
He further said that as far as the election manifesto of Congress is concerned, Congress will fulfil all the points assured in the manifesto on coming to power. KPCC Member T P Ramesh and others were present.
